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/reactjs/23.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Reactjs 有没有办法用react-sortable hoc或react-Beauty dnd创建一个可排序树?_Reactjs_Drag And Drop_React Beautiful Dnd_React Sortable Hoc - Fatal编程技术网

Reactjs 有没有办法用react-sortable hoc或react-Beauty dnd创建一个可排序树?

Reactjs 有没有办法用react-sortable hoc或react-Beauty dnd创建一个可排序树?,reactjs,drag-and-drop,react-beautiful-dnd,react-sortable-hoc,Reactjs,Drag And Drop,React Beautiful Dnd,React Sortable Hoc,我正在尝试创建一个列表树,在这里我可以对列表重新排序,还可以在其他元素中拖动元素,而不仅仅是在其他元素的上面和后面 但问题是,当我使用react sortable hoc或react beautiful dnd时,我只能对元素列表重新排序,但我不知道如何在另一个元素上拖动元素,使其成为子元素和父元素 在下面的示例中,可以使用sub 在这个代码和框中,我可以更清楚地看到我有一个带有可拖动元素的树。 const rows = [ { text: "Jhon" },

我正在尝试创建一个列表树,在这里我可以对列表重新排序,还可以在其他元素中拖动元素,而不仅仅是在其他元素的上面和后面

  • 但问题是,当我使用
    react sortable hoc
    react beautiful dnd
    时,我只能对元素列表重新排序,但我不知道如何在另一个元素上拖动元素,使其成为子元素和父元素
  • 在下面的示例中,可以使用sub
  • 在这个代码和框中,我可以更清楚地看到我有一个带有可拖动元素的树。
const rows = [
  { text: "Jhon" },
  { text: "alex" },
  { sub: [{ text: "first" }, { text: "second" }] }
];